Established in 1964 as the country’s first Qatari‑owned commercial bank, QNB Group has steadily grown to become the largest bank in the Middle East and Africa (MEA) region. Its presence through subsidiaries and associate companies extends to more than 31 countries across three continents, providing a comprehensive range of advanced products and services. With over 28,000 employees serving up to 20 million customers across 1,000 locations, and an ATM network of 4,300 machines, QNB maintains its position as one of the highest‑rated regional banks, backed by leading credit rating agencies.
The Bank has received many awards and has a strong community support program, sponsoring various social, educational and sporting events.
